Output eb378521158376ce49ea6d523def917c1a3a5cf49148eeb2b153fcb5e0f21efe:3

value
438362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cbfc1f31784a542bbff4cd6e22eddf697748d3 OP_EQUAL
address
32wy59rWkA5ggGUAhLJCs68FZLAWkBacVa
transaction
eb378521158376ce49ea6d523def917c1a3a5cf49148eeb2b153fcb5e0f21efe
spent
true